Welcome
VCU CyberSecurity Lab is part of the Computer Science Department of Virginia Commonwealth University.
Mission
The mission our lab is to to discover and identify new vulnerabilities, threats and cyber-attacks against existing and future computing facilities. We develop new security techniques to mitigate the security problems in computer systems and networks. Our ongoing projects include the development of new architectures to enable privacy protection in cloud computing. We are also working on security problems related to virtual machine placement in clouds.

Research Opportunties for Undergraduate Students
We have been regularly supporting undergraduate students through Senior Project Design (CMSC451), or NSF REU grant.
Due to limit of space, we only accept one senior design team each year. CMSC451 instructor's approval is required.
To receive NSF REU support, U.S. citizenship is required.
